Paper Toss Boss: A New Era of Trash Can Targeting
Paper Toss Boss isn't just a visual upgrade; it's a complete reimagining of the classic. While retaining the satisfying core mechanic, it introduces a wealth of new features. Gone are the limited environments; now players can test their skills in ten diverse locations, from a bustling office to the vast expanse of space. The variety extends to the throwables themselves; instead of just crumpled paper, players can now fling a diverse range of objects, increasing replayability. But this expanded content also brings a new monetization strategy: in-app purchases (IAPs) alongside the potential of ads. Head-to-Head: Original vs. Boss
Let's compare the two directly:
| Feature | Paper Toss (Original) | Paper Toss Boss |
|---|---|---|
| Environments | Limited, basic settings | Ten diverse and dynamic environments, from offices to outer space |
| Throwables | Primarily crumpled paper | Sixteen unique objects: paper, cash, alien goo, and more! |
| Monetization | Primarily intrusive, often disruptive, advertisements | In-app purchases (IAPs) for extra content; ads possible |
| Gameplay | Simple, addictive, but frequently interrupted by ads | More complex, greater variety, potentially more engaging |
| Overall Feeling | Quick, casual fun, hampered by ads | More robust, potentially more immersive but possibly overwhelming |
The core gameplay remains intact, ensuring a smooth transition for returning players. However, the added complexity in Paper Toss Boss might overshadow the original's simple charm for some. Did the developers successfully balance innovation with the straightforward fun of the original?

Conclusion: Which Paper Toss Reigns Supreme?
The choice between Paper Toss and Paper Toss Boss depends largely on individual preferences. The original offers pure, unadulterated fun, albeit marred by intrusive ads. Paper Toss Boss, however, provides a richer, more expansive experience with significant gameplay enhancements and additions. Is the added complexity worth the potential frustration of in-app purchases? Those seeking simple, immediate gratification should stick with the classic, while fans of a more robust experience might find Paper Toss Boss more rewarding.
